Title: On-site Services
Bid Opening Date: September 14, 2026
Contract Type: Multiple Award Task Order Contract (MATOC)
Scope: The Government Publishing Office (GPO) intends to issue a Multiple Award Task Order Contract (MATOC) from this solicitation. This is a solicitation for additional proposals in response to GPO’s D951-M (R-1) Umbrella Contract, in accordance with D951-M (R-1) Section B: Supplies or Services, Item (11). Any Contractors having already received an award under the D951-M do not need to resubmit a proposal.
This Request for Proposal (RFP) is to solicit and qualify Contractors who can perform on-site services at various Federal Government agencies to include the contiguous United States (CONUS) and outside of the contiguous United States (OCONUS) locations. All work will primarily be performed on-site at Federal Government facilities throughout the United States. Services may include copying/printing/scanning/faxing and related equipment; production and finishing equipment; personnel; scanning and digitization services; mailing equipment and solutions (both physical and digital); software solutions and services that integrate with copying and printing equipment; and other print related services as described herein. The awardees will compete for individual task orders issued as needed. Each request for a task order will be sent electronically to all Umbrella Contractors. Each Contractor must designate a single point of contact to receive all task order RFPs. The Government reserves the right to limit competition on task orders when it is in the Government’s best interest. Contractors will be provided with a Statement of Work and other additional instructions as needed for each individual task order opportunity to be issued under this contract. These documents will be issued electronically.

QUESTION 1:
Question:
Section L.12 – Financial Capability
The solicitation requests filed 10-Ks or audited financial reports, including footnotes, for
each of the last three fiscal years. As a privately held small business, we do not file 10-Ks,
and historically our financial statements have been subject to a CPA review rather than a
financial statement audit, which is the level of assurance our company has determined
appropriate for its size and operations.
We have CPA-reviewed financial statements, including footnotes and the CPA’s review
report, for fiscal year 2024 and prior years. We did not obtain a CPA review for fiscal year
2025. We can provide our 2025 internally prepared financial statements, current 2026
financial statements, and other supporting financial information identified in Section L.12
and/or requested as part of a financial capability review.
For a privately held small business, will GPO accept CPA-reviewed financial statements with
footnotes in lieu of audited financial statements for the applicable prior years, together with
internally prepared or company-certified financial statements for fiscal year 2025? If not,
please clarify what alternative financial documentation GPO will accept from privately held
small businesses that do not obtain annual financial statement audits.
RESPONSE: If filed 10-Ks or audited financial reports, including footnotes, are not
available, the offeror should provide their company’s similar financial documents, as
appropriate.
